21xrx.com
2024-12-22 23:20:43 Sunday
登录
文章检索 我的文章 写文章
Java有参构造方法的作用是什么?
2023-07-09 08:16:45 深夜i     --     --
Java 有参构造方法 作用

Java是一种面向对象的编程语言,它提供了一种叫做“构造方法”的特殊方法来初始化新对象。构造方法是类中的一种特殊方法,用于初始化新创建的对象。Java中,构造方法与类的名称相同,没有返回值,可以被重载。

有参构造方法是指接受输入参数的构造方法。通常在创建对象时,我们需要为对象的属性设置初始值,这些初始值可以通过构造方法的参数列表传递给对象。因此,有参构造方法可以为对象的属性设置初始值,同时也提供了更好的灵活性。

有参构造方法的最大优点在于,可以为对象设置不同的初始值,从而满足不同的需求。比如我们可以定义一个Person类,有参构造方法可以为每个对象设置不同的姓名、年龄、性别等基本信息。

另外一个重要的作用是可以进行参数校验。有参构造方法可以对输入参数进行判断和验证,确保输入参数符合要求。在对象构造时就可以处理异常,避免后续错误的发生。

需要注意的是,虽然有参构造方法可以提供更多的功能,但也要避免过度使用。如果构造方法过于复杂,不仅会影响程序的可读性,还会增加维护成本。因此,在设计有参构造方法时,需要考虑清楚实际业务需求,保持简洁明了,避免过于复杂的处理逻辑。

总之,有参构造方法是Java中一个非常重要的特性,能够为对象提供不同的初始值和验证输入参数的功能。正确使用有参构造方法可以提高程序的可维护性、可读性和效率。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复